I have a WFS layer being served by GeoServer. When I add it to QGIS 1.8.0,
after a long delay, QGIS adds it to the layer menu.
Except there's absolutely no data on the map.
The map itself is zoomed to 1:11. I'm at about 0,0.

The data is in British National Grid (27700) and comprises about 50,000
polygons. I specified the CRS at adding time and the data is stored in the
database in 27700.
QGIS has picked up the attribute table structure but that's it. I can't
"zoom to extent", and there's nothing in the attribute table. Searching the
attribute table finds nothing either.

I can't see any QGIS errors. The WFS GetCapabilities looks like this:

BUT: It only doesn't work if its WFS 1.1.0.

It kind of works in 1.0.0, but many features are missing (the attribute
table claims 1438 features when there are ~50,000).
WFS 1.0.0 works fine in MapInfo.

Any thoughts? Is this a QGIS issue or a GeoServer issue? Have I set
something up wrong? Do I need to be reporting this to someone as a bug?
